Hello,

I have been following the ROS gmapping tutorial, How to Build a Map Using Logged Data, and have run into a problem where the sim clock is not being published when I try to save a map from a bag file.

  • I set the ues_sim_time parameter to true.
  • Am running gmapping slam_gmapping.
  • The bag file succesfully played back using: rosbag play --clock myBagFile.bag
  • but after processing the bag file, I use rosrun map_server map_saver -f myMap and I get the message: Waiting for the map

The /Clock topic is not being published. Isn't map_server map_saver supposed to publish the /clock topic?

From roswtf:

WARNING The following node subscriptions are unconnected: * /slam_gmapping: * /tf_static * /clock * /scan * /rostopic_5755_1528131980494: * /clock * /map_saver: * /clock

WARNING No tf messages

Found 1 error(s).

ERROR /use_simtime is set but no publisher of /clock is present
